The three major players in the short-form video game each have different strengths, as your anecdotal data might confirm.
For instance, TikTok generally yields higher engagement while your Reels may be racking up major organic views (due to less spam on the platform, maybe). Here’s how the apps match up by the numbers:
Engagement Rate by Views
- Winner — TikTok: 5.53%
- Reels: 4.36%
- Shorts: 3.80%
Comment Rate
- Winner — TikTok: 0.09%
- Reels: 0.05%
- Shorts: 0.05%
Average Number of Videos Per Month
- Winner — TikTok: 16
- Reels: 9
- Shorts: 7
Watch Rate
- Winner — Reels: 13.08%
- TikTok: 9.06%
- Shorts: 2.52%
